Techniques for estimating and managing total cost of ownership for enterprise data warehouse platforms.
This evergreen guide provides a practical framework for calculating total cost of ownership, balancing upfront investments with ongoing expenses, and aligning data warehouse decisions with strategic business outcomes.
Published July 25, 2025
Facebook X Reddit Pinterest Email
In the realm of enterprise data warehousing, total cost of ownership (TCO) extends beyond the initial purchase price or deployment fee. A robust TCO model considers hardware, software licenses, cloud consumption, migration labor, maintenance, and eventual decommissioning, weaving them into a holistic forecast. Organizations increasingly favor transparently tracking cost drivers across departments, since different teams shape usage patterns differently. A well-structured TCO approach identifies not only financial outlays but also opportunity costs associated with performance bottlenecks, data latency, and escalating storage needs. By mapping activities to cost, leadership gains a clearer view of where investments yield the strongest strategic returns.
To begin, establish a baseline that captures current spend and utilization across compute, storage, networking, and data integration. Document data volumes, growth rates, and access patterns, then translate these into unit costs such as per-terabyte storage and per-CPU hour. Include governance and security expenses, incident response, and compliance overhead. Project future needs using scenarios that reflect business growth, regulatory changes, and new analytics workloads. A transparent baseline reframes conversations from “how much” to “what value” and helps stakeholders evaluate tradeoffs between on-premises, cloud, or hybrid deployments. This clarity reduces surprise bills and aligns forecasting with strategic planning.
Aligning TCO with business value strengthens governance and decision rights.
Once baseline costs are captured, consider lifecycle phases from procurement to retirement. Early-stage choices influence ongoing expenses, such as selecting scalable storage tiers, elastic compute runtimes, and data archival policies. Build cost models that separate capital expenditures from operating expenses, then translate those into annualized figures that reflect seasonality and growth. Incorporate maintenance contracts, software upgrades, and monitoring tools as recurring costs rather than one-time events. Evaluate data movement costs between environments, especially in multi-cloud architectures, because inter-region transfers can dramatically affect monthly bills. A disciplined lifecycle lens ensures budgeting remains aligned with evolving business priorities.
ADVERTISEMENT
ADVERTISEMENT
Beyond raw numbers, risk-adjusted TCO accounts for uncertainty. Use probabilistic methods to bound forecast ranges and assign confidence levels to key assumptions. Sensitivity analyses reveal which inputs most influence total cost, such as peak loading times, data retention windows, or the frequency of data refreshes. This insight supports contingency planning and guides investment in resilience features like automated failover, backup strategies, and data quality tooling. Communicate uncertainty to leadership with scenario decks that contrast best-case, expected, and worst-case trajectories. When stakeholders understand variance, they can approve flexible budgets and avoid rigid commitments that hinder adaptation.
Practical budgeting hinges on predictable, repeatable measurement processes.
Accounting for opportunity costs is essential when weighing data platform options. A cheaper storage plan might slow analytics execution, causing delays in decision cycles that erode competitive advantage. Conversely, premium offerings with advanced indexing, caching, and search capabilities may shorten time-to-insights but raise ongoing fees. Model these tradeoffs by tying costs to measurable outcomes such as query latency, data availability, and user satisfaction. Implement dashboards that correlate platform spend with business metrics, enabling non-technical executives to gauge whether extra expenditure translates into meaningful gains. Over time, this data-driven linkage clarifies whether optimizing performance justifies the expense.
ADVERTISEMENT
ADVERTISEMENT
In practice, cost management benefits from standardized governance. Create a policy framework that defines who can provision resources, under what conditions, and with what approvals. Enforce quotas for compute and storage, monitor drift from approved configurations, and automate waste reduction—such as deleting stale partitions or converting cold data to cost-effective tiers. Regularly review vendor contracts for license terms, support levels, and renewal windows to optimize pricing. Establish a formal approval cadence for major architectural changes, ensuring every significant shift in workload or data strategy undergoes cost impact analysis. A disciplined governance model curbs runaway spending while preserving agility.
Capacity planning and governance work together to stabilize costs.
Effective budgeting rests on repeatable measurement processes that capture cost at the level of granularity stakeholders need. Create a centralized ledger that aggregates cloud bills, on-prem maintenance, and software subscriptions, then tag expenditures by project, department, and data domain. This tagging enables precise attribution of cost to business initiatives such as customer analytics, fraud detection, or product optimization. Combine raw spend data with utilization metrics, such as compute hours and data transfer volumes, to produce monthly storytelling dashboards. Regularly audit data accuracy, reconcile invoices, and adjust forecasts to reflect actual trends. Predictable reporting reduces financial surprises and fosters accountability across the organization.
Another critical facet is capacity planning that anticipates growth without overspending. Use demand forecasting to project storage and compute needs based on historical trends and planned analytics initiatives. Simulate multiple growth trajectories, then identify safe expansion paths that minimize waste. Consider architectural choices that enable scale without locking in suboptimal pricing models—such as modular data lake components or separation of compute and storage. Incorporate data retention policies that align with regulatory requirements and business needs, balancing accessibility with cost containment. A thoughtful capacity plan prevents sudden price shocks and supports sustained performance.
ADVERTISEMENT
ADVERTISEMENT
Continuous optimization and governance sustain long-term value.
When evaluating platform options, clearly separate upfront capital costs from ongoing operating costs. On-premises deployments may demand heavy initial investments but offer predictable long-term maintenance, while cloud-centric models shift the expense curve toward monthly workloads. Compare total costs over a multi-year horizon, accounting for depreciation, tax incentives, and potential vendor price escalations. Include migration expenses, staff training, and tool licenses in the model, as these elements often surprise organizations during transition. A transparent cost projection helps executives judge the true affordability of a solution and whether it aligns with strategic financial goals. Remember that flexibility can be a strategic asset when market conditions change.
Finally, embed a culture of continuous optimization. Treat TCO as a living document updated quarterly to reflect actual spend and evolving business priorities. Establish paired responsibility between finance and IT for ongoing cost governance, with clear escalation paths for anomalies. Use automated alerts to flag unusual usage patterns, such as unexpected data duplication or overnight idle instances. Promote cost-aware development practices, including test data management, efficient ETL pipelines, and selective indexing. By embedding optimization into daily operations, organizations maintain healthy costs without compromising analytic capability or speed.
In sum, effective TCO management for enterprise data warehouses blends rigorous cost modeling with strategic value assessment. Start by building a transparent baseline, then layer lifecycle perspectives, uncertainty analysis, and governance into the framework. Track not only expenditures but outcomes—like data freshness, query performance, and decision speed—that these platforms enable. Use scenario planning to test resilience against market shifts and regulatory changes, updating assumptions as reality evolves. Communicate with executives in terms of business impact, not purely technical metrics. When cost, capability, and risk are harmonized, the data warehouse becomes a durable competitive differentiator.
As technology and business needs evolve, the practice of estimating and controlling TCO must adapt. Regularly revalidate cost models against real-world results, revise pricing assumptions in light of new offerings, and explore innovative pricing mechanisms such as reserved capacity or usage-based discounts. Foster cross-functional learning through post-implementation reviews that compare projected against actual spending and outcomes. By nurturing a culture of accountability, transparency, and continuous improvement, organizations can sustain optimal total cost of ownership while expanding the analytic frontier. The result is a data platform that scales gracefully, delivers consistent value, and remains financially sustainable over time.
Related Articles
Data warehousing
Effective dataset discoverability hinges on rich metadata, practical sample queries, and clear usage examples embedded in a centralized catalog that supports search, provenance, and governance across diverse analytics teams.
-
July 31, 2025
Data warehousing
This evergreen guide outlines practical, scalable steps to design and enforce role-based approvals for publishing sensitive data to the corporate data catalog, balancing access control, compliance, and operational efficiency.
-
July 22, 2025
Data warehousing
Crafting fast, iterative data products while embedding governance and QA safeguards demands a deliberate balance: scalable processes, disciplined collaboration, transparent standards, and automated checks that evolve with projects.
-
July 19, 2025
Data warehousing
In modern data ecosystems, robust enrichment pipelines transform disparate source data into a unified, reference-informed view. By standardizing lookups and centralizing reference data, teams reduce variance, accelerate integration, and improve governance. Re-usable designs enable faster onboarding, consistent quality checks, and scalable enrichment across diverse datasets and domains, while preserving lineage and auditability. This article outlines practical approaches, patterns, and governance principles for building resilient, scalable enrichment pipelines that apply uniform lookups and reference data across the data landscape.
-
August 02, 2025
Data warehousing
A practical guide to constructing a resilient dataset observability scorecard that integrates freshness, lineage, usage, and alert history, ensuring reliable data products, auditable control, and proactive issue detection across teams.
-
July 24, 2025
Data warehousing
When designing analytics data models, practitioners weigh speed, flexibility, and maintenance against storage costs, data integrity, and query complexity, guiding decisions about denormalized wide tables versus normalized schemas for long-term analytical outcomes.
-
August 08, 2025
Data warehousing
This evergreen guide examines how third-party monitoring tools can harmonize with warehouse telemetry, enabling robust observability across data pipelines, storage layers, and analytics workloads through standardized interfaces, data models, and governance practices that scale with enterprise demands.
-
July 16, 2025
Data warehousing
Exploring how to harmonize feature stores with the central data warehouse to accelerate model deployment, ensure data quality, and enable scalable, governance-driven analytics across the enterprise for modern organizations.
-
July 21, 2025
Data warehousing
This evergreen guide explains building a robust schema registry, emphasizing versioning, compatibility, and transformation contracts, enabling producers to evolve data schemas safely while maintaining interoperability and governance across streaming pipelines.
-
July 19, 2025
Data warehousing
This evergreen guide explains practical, scalable methods to optimize data movement across disparate regions and cloud environments, focusing on traffic patterns, routing choices, caching, and cost-aware negotiation with providers to achieve lower latency and expenditure.
-
July 29, 2025
Data warehousing
A practical exploration of surrogate and natural keys, detailing when to employ each, how they interact, and how hybrid approaches can strengthen data integrity, performance, and scalability across evolving data warehouse schemas.
-
July 15, 2025
Data warehousing
This evergreen guide shares proven approaches to build seamless, low-latency data pipelines, aligning source changes with analytics readiness, minimizing stale insights, and empowering teams to act on fresh information quickly.
-
August 08, 2025
Data warehousing
This evergreen guide explains practical steps to evaluate data quality incidents, quantify their business impact, and implement preventive and corrective measures across data pipelines, governance, and decision-making processes.
-
July 30, 2025
Data warehousing
Designing an efficient analytics storage system requires balancing recent, fast, and frequently accessed data with long-term, economical archival storage, while maintaining performance, governance, and scalability across diverse data workloads and teams.
-
August 07, 2025
Data warehousing
A durable retention policy for high-cardinality datasets requires thoughtful criteria, scalable storage strategies, and cost-aware data lifecycle management that preserves analytical value while avoiding unnecessary expenses.
-
July 31, 2025
Data warehousing
Designing warehouses to handle many concurrent analyst queries requires scalable storage, resilient compute, smart workload isolation, and proactive tuning that adapts to changing demand patterns without sacrificing performance or cost efficiency.
-
July 21, 2025
Data warehousing
A disciplined blend of real-time event streaming and scheduled batch checks creates a resilient analytics pipeline that preserves timeliness without sacrificing accuracy, enabling reliable insights across diverse data sources and workloads.
-
July 16, 2025
Data warehousing
Implementing data warehouse automation requires strategic planning, robust orchestration, governance, and continuous improvement to shorten ETL cycles, improve accuracy, and empower teams with reliable, scalable data infrastructure.
-
July 19, 2025
Data warehousing
This evergreen guide outlines practical approaches to assess, compare, and balance various data compression and encoding schemes, ensuring optimal performance, cost efficiency, and adaptability across heterogeneous warehouse workloads and evolving data patterns.
-
August 09, 2025
Data warehousing
Designing incremental ingestion demands disciplined orchestration, selective buffering, and adaptive scheduling to reduce peak load, avoid contention, and preserve data freshness across distributed systems and growing data volumes.
-
August 12, 2025